Actor, comedian Kevin Hart runs in Oregon relay

PORTLAND – Actor and comedian Kevin Hart says he’s up for a sequel after running in an Oregon relay.

The Oregonian/OregonLive reported that Hart competed in the 198-mile relay Saturday, completing three legs of the race.

The event known as Hood to Coast is a 35-leg relay that starts near the top of Mount Hood and ends at the Oregon Coast in Seaside.

In a video posted on his Facebook page, Hart said he didn’t realize how hard the race would be. He described the relay as his own Olympics.

Hart praised race organizers and the state, and said he “can’t wait” to run again next year.
